''Steccherinum ochraceum'', known as ochre spreading tooth, is a hydnoid fungus of the family Steccherinaceae. It is a plant pathogen infecting sweetgum trees. It was originally described as ''Hydnum ochraceum'' by Johann Friedrich Gmelin in 1792, and later transferred to the genus ''Steccherinum'' in 1821 by Samuel Frederick Gray in 1821.
